Set the following items.
• Manufacturer: Azbil
• Controller Type: Set as follows.
<When connecting to DMC50 and AHC2001>
Azbil DMC50
<When connecting to a module other than the above>
Azbil SDC/DMC
• I/F: Interface to be used
• Driver: Azbil SDC/DMC

*1
Do not specify "0".
*2
Format is ignored when connecting to DMC50.
*3
Host Address is ignored when connecting to DMC10 or SDC.
*4
Host Address is valid when connecting to DMC50.
Devices to be the target of Host Address setting differ
depending on the system configuration.
• When connecting to the temperature controller via COM
module
Specify the station No. of the COM module.
• When connecting to the temperature controller directly
Specify the station No. of the temperature controller.
